Be Still

"The Lord will fight for you; you need only to be still.”

- Exodus 14:14 

I don’t know that I am super great at being still. Don’t get me wrong. I can absolutely enjoy a hot cup of coffee in the morning quiet of a clean house or sit by the pool in the warmth of the sun, but I don’t know that I am very good at sitting still when my world is in chaos. I tend to race about trying with all my own power to fix, smooth, and resolve even if my efforts are futile. I scurry around exhausting myself not improving the situation, focused only on the practical solutions I can create. And even when I am physically still, my mind is racing, working through scenarios, marinating in agitated and anxious thoughts. 


The Israelites in this chapter are pinned between Pharaoh’s approaching army and the Red Sea. They are complaining to Moses that it would have been better to die in captivity than in the desert. They had their eyes on their future freedom only to now be trapped with no solution in sight. They are afraid and anticipating their end. Moses encourages them to stand strong; “the Lord will fight for you; you need only to be still.” 


While most of us are not being chased by enemies, we do regularly face difficulties and challenges; we know what it feels like to be stuck without a way out. In those moments, it is super tempting to fixate on frustrations and impending disaster. We see the army on one side and the sea on the other and we cannot figure out our next step. That is when we need to fix our eyes on God remembering all the ways He has fought for us in the past, how He has moved, and trust Him in and with our current struggle. When we have done everything we can do, we need to trust God with what only He can do. 


Exodus 14:14 declares God is in control. Always. Even when things look unfixable, God is still able. Even when He has not worked within a preferred timetable, He is still working. We can trust God will fight for us; we need only to be still.
